Best Overall Vegan Restaurant: Sunflower Drive-In

(Address: 1034 K Street, Sacramento) Sunflower Drive-In is a long-standing Sacramento institution that has won over the hearts of vegans and non-vegans. This place is known for its eclectic atmosphere and mouthwatering menu. The classic American diner is completely plant based with a wide selection of options. From savory burgers to rich milkshakes, there is something here for everyone. The Tempeh burger is a must-try item. The restaurant has a price range of $ making it accessible to all who want to enjoy plant-based dining. Find them online to see their latest specials.

Best Vegan Brunch: Vegan Plate

(Address: 1825 11th Street Sacramento) For a vibrant and delicious vegan brunch experience, Vegan Plate is a must-visit. This restaurant offers an extensive menu of plant-based brunch favorites, from fluffy pancakes and scrambled tofu to savory breakfast burritos and breakfast sandwiches. The atmosphere is bright and welcoming, making it the perfect spot to enjoy a leisurely weekend meal. The tofu scramble is a must-have for the savory breakfast fans. The price range is $ and more information can be found online.

Best Vegan Burger: Burger Patch

(Multiple Locations) Burger Patch is a Sacramento staple, serving up craveable vegan burgers and sides that rival their meaty counterparts. Their patties are made from plant-based protein and topped with all the classic fixings. The restaurant also offers a variety of vegan fries, shakes, and other treats. With multiple locations across Sacramento, it’s easy to satisfy your burger cravings. The Classic Patch is a must-try! With a price range of $, it’s easy to grab a quick bite here.

Best Vegan Asian: Mahoroba Japanese Bakery

(Address: 4900 Freeport Blvd #105 Sacramento) Mahoroba Japanese Bakery is the perfect fusion of traditional Japanese baking with a vegan twist! You can find all sorts of pastries, meals, and desserts here, all with no animal products in sight. This little gem is a local favorite, with many clamoring to try its unique offerings. Definitely try one of the vegan croissants!

Tips and Tricks for Vegan Dining in Sacramento

Navigating the vegan food scene in any city can be overwhelming, but with a few helpful tips, you can easily discover plant-based delights in Sacramento.

Embrace Online Resources

Leverage the power of online resources like HappyCow, Yelp, and Google Maps. These platforms allow you to search for vegan and vegetarian restaurants, read reviews, and view menus. Use keywords like “vegan Sacramento,” “plant-based restaurants Sacramento,” and “vegan food near me” to narrow down your search.

Don’t Be Afraid to Ask

When dining out, don’t hesitate to ask restaurant staff about vegan options and ingredient substitutions. Many restaurants are happy to accommodate dietary restrictions and can often modify dishes to make them vegan-friendly. You will be surprised what you find when you just ask!

Look for Clear Vegan Labels

Opt for restaurants that clearly label vegan items on their menus. This makes it easier to identify plant-based options and avoids any potential confusion. Menus are changing all of the time, so vegan-friendly restaurants will accommodate the demand for vegan fare.

Explore Local Farmers’ Markets

Take advantage of Sacramento’s abundance of fresh produce by visiting local farmers’ markets. You’ll find a wide variety of seasonal fruits, vegetables, and vegan products, perfect for creating your own plant-based meals. You will also support local farming communities.
